The Shure BLX24/B58 brings performers and presenters a cost-effective wireless handheld microphone system with quality sound, simple setup, intuitive operation, and dependable performance right out of the box. It includes the compact and lightweight BLX4 single-channel tabletop receiver with internal antennas, ideal for portable use.

The BLX24/B58 also includes a handheld transmitter equipped with an integrated Beta 58A dynamic supercardioid microphone capsule optimized for crisp, present vocals with a brightened midrange and bass roll-off to control the proximity effect. The receiver features one-touch QuickScan frequency selection to quickly search 123 available frequencies and locate a clean RF channel in case of interference. It provides up to 14 hours of continuous use with two AA batteries, at a range up to 300'. Up to 12 mic channels can operate simultaneously in each frequency band.

This streamlined system is well suited for live performances and events in small venues, wedding halls, and houses of worship, as well as conference, educational, and corporate facilities.

The Beta 58A dynamic capsule features a neodymium magnet for greater sensitivity and higher output, as well as a tight supercardioid polar pattern that greatly minimizes background noise and feedback. The dent-resistant steel mesh grille resists wear and abuse. The built-in pop filter reduces undesirable wind and breath noise for clear and intelligible speech.

The durable BLX2 handheld transmitter offers a lightweight, ergonomic design, and is comfortable to hold. Group and channel selection buttons allow for quick and simple frequency matching with the receiver. Other features include an easily accessible on/off button, adjustable gain control, and a black identification cap. The WA621 Color ID Caps kit containing assorted colored caps is available as an optional accessory.

The BLX4 receiver employs a microprocessor-controlled internal antenna diversity feature to improve the quality and reliability of your wireless audio. An LED display shows group and channel settings, while two LED lights indicate when the system is ready for use and the strength of the incoming audio signal. The unit offers 1/4" and XLR outputs for connectivity to PA systems and mixing boards.

Shure offers a BLX1 bodypack transmitter compatible with a variety of lavalier, instrument, and headset microphone options to adapt your BLX system as your needs evolve.

Q: 8. If URX-P40 receiver is backwards compatible for use with an older UTX-B2 Is it legal or not to use in USA the old Sony UTX-B2 Transmitter because it uses the frequencies 638.125-661.875 MHz ? I've heard that using microphones in this range is noy legal anymore. Can someone clarify this?

A: The FCC recently made changes to regulations for use of the 600 MHz band within the United States. Frequencies above 616 MHz are now designated for broadband use and can no longer be used for operating wireless microphones.
